In the capital of Ukraine, due to interruptions in water supply, it was decided to install tanks for waste treatment, said the head of the Desnyansky district administration, Maxim Bakhmatov.

Bakhmatov said the idea of installing a tank had been considered since the summer, reported the news, citing Ukrainian press.
“They dug a hole, covered it, there was a hole on top – that's it. We will build toilets like in the village,” the official said.
He added that the area will not be able to connect to other energy sources because it depends entirely on CHPP-6, which suffered severe damage on January 24.
